HELP NEEDED! Sonar X2a crashed and no audio playback anymore

I purchased X2 (and installed the X2a patch) two days ago and was enjoying it but using the quantize function on midi resulted in a bad crash. I had to reboot my computer about four times to allow X2 to load the project without removing all the audio devices. Finally, it loaded the audio devices and I can see them in the preferences but I no longer have any audio output. X1 does work so I'm not in a dire situation, but am slightly surprised by such a destructive crash a day or two into normal use of the program. Any ideas how to get audio play back to resume in X2a? I don't know what to do other than go through the very long uninstall/reinstall process and hopefully there is an alternative fix?? Thanks.

I have windows 7 64 bit, 24 gigs of RAM, and Edirol UA-101 interface. In the preferences, it shows input devices and output devices correctly listed. They are UA-101 In 1-10 and all have a checkbox. Master bus is not set to zero. This same project plays back properly in X1. No audio is working in X2a after it had a hard crash. Any ideas?

EDIT - Ok, I found a solution. In the Sonar x2 producer folder, I removed the AUD file (backed it up first). When restarting Sonar x2, it recreated the AUD file and audio is now working! :-D so it must have gotten corrupt when Sonar X2 crashed. Thanks.
